meeting of the Authority and the affirmative vote of 5 members shall be necessary for any action taken by the Authority at a meeting, except that the Authority may act by unanimous written consent if provided for in the by-laws of the Authority. No vacancy in the membership of the Authority shall impair the right of a quorum to exercise all the rights and perform all the duties of the Authority. The members of the Authority shall serve without compensation, but each member shall be reimbursed for his necessary expenses incurred in the discharge of his official duties.
